The Windows Engineer reports to the IT Systems Manager and is responsible for maintaining and upgrading physical servers, hypervisors, SAN/NAS appliances, data backup systems, deployment of new systems and maintaining current systems. You will be the lead on planning projects, troubleshooting issues, and providing overall solutions. Other responsibilities will include, but are not limited to, are software upgrades, system patching, and testing new implementations of technology. I
Duties and responsibilities
Install, troubleshoot and maintain virtualized server environments running VMware, Hyper-V & Nutanix AHV at an expert level
Manage storage resources, including NVMe-oF/iSCSI SANs, NAS, DAS, and Hyperconverged storage infrastructure.
Configure systems for high availability, including strategies for backup and recovery, failover, load balancing, and full redundancy.
Deploy applicable server patches and perform system backups of infrastructure system configurations
Maintain and improve Veeam data backups in alignment with data retention objectives
Manage KMS systems for data at rest encryption key used by hypervisor and storage platforms
Manage multi-forest and multi-domain Active Directory, GPO, DHCP, DNS
Proactively monitor systems, report/and troubleshoot issues.
Participate in and coordinate after-hours maintenance events
Collaborates with other team members to resolve problems with software/infrastructure systems
Provide capacity planning and forecast of storage growth
Plan and perform hardware upgrades or replacements
Develop and implement departmental documentation and procedures.
Collaborate with other IT personnel and provide training and guidance to the team
Provide Tier II & III/other support via our helpdesk ticketing system. Investigate and troubleshoot issues. Must be comfortable with in-person, over-the-phone and web conferencing communications.
Manage, troubleshoot, maintain, and install Exchange on-premise.
Manage SCCM applications, updates, and other packages
Perform daily system monitoring, verifying the integrity and availability of all hardware, server resources, systems, and key processes, reviewing system and application logs, and verifying completion of scheduled jobs such as backups.
Apply OS patches and upgrades regularly, upgrade administrative tools and utilities, and configure/add new services as necessary.
Support and maintain a variety of Linux-based systems
Support and manage Asterisks Linux-based VoIP phones
Participate in monthly after-hours maintenance events.
